Abstract

The invention discloses a polystyrene compatilizer and a preparation method thereof, and belongs to the technical field of compatilizers. The preparation method is used for solving the technical problems that in the prior art, the mechanical property of a polystyrene material is comprehensively improved by compounding a compatilizer, and the fireproof and weather-resistant properties are poor. The preparation method of the polystyrene compatilizer comprises the following steps: uniformly mixing the polystyrene, the ACS resin, the epoxidized rubber and the copolymer, and internally mixing to obtain the prepared polystyrene compatilizer. The natural latex solution is subjected to acidification, oxidation and demulsification processes, and the epoxidized rubber is prepared. And enabling the trimellitic anhydride to sequentially react with 2-ethylhexanol and ethidene diamine to prepare the copolymer. The polystyrene compatilizer prepared by the preparation method disclosed by the invention has good compatibility with polystyrene and ACS (Acrylonitrile-Butadiene-Styrene) resin; wherein the epoxidized rubber plays a role in toughening, and the copolymer serves as a compatilizer base material and plays a role in enhancing the mechanical strength.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of compatilizer, in particular to a polystyrene compatilizer and a preparation method thereof. BACKGROUND

[0002] As a thermoplastic plastic, polystyrene is hard in texture, rigid, excellent in chemical performance and electrical insulation, and easy to be shaped into various transparent, bright-colored and glossy products, which are widely used in electrical, instrument packaging, decoration and daily life. The presence of benzene ring on the polystyrene macromolecular chain makes the steric hindrance effect larger, and the internal rotation of the molecule is limited, which shows hard and brittle properties in the stretching process. In addition, polystyrene has the problems of low mechanical strength and poor heat resistance, which to some extent limits its application. If polystyrene materials are used to make electrical housings, building decoration materials, automobile covers, lighting fixture housings, etc., there are still technical problems of poor fire resistance and weather resistance.

[0003] Patent application CN101230119A discloses a polystyrene / polyethylene alloy and a special compatilizer and preparation method thereof. The compatilizer used in the polystyrene / polyethylene alloy is PE-g-PS, which can increase the compatibility of polystyrene and polyethylene. The prepared blend has excellent performance of both polystyrene and polyethylene components, and has higher impact strength and better processing performance compared with ordinary polystyrene materials. However, the fire resistance and weather resistance of the polystyrene and polyethylene alloy doped with the compatilizer have not been significantly improved.

[0005] The present application aims to provide a polystyrene compatilizer and a preparation method thereof, which solves the technical problem of how to improve the mechanical properties and poor fire resistance and weather resistance of polystyrene materials by compounding compatilizers.

[0006] The purpose of the present application can be achieved by the following technical solutions: According to weight parts, 5-10 parts of polystyrene, 5-10 parts of ACS resin, 10-20 parts of epoxidized rubber and 70-80 parts of copolymer are uniformly mixed and milled to obtain the prepared polystyrene compatilizer.

[0007] Further, the preparation method of the epoxidized rubber comprises the following steps: B1, the natural latex solution is diluted with deionized water, and a surfactant is added and mixed to obtain a mixture; the mixture is stirred and reacted at 50-60 DEG C for 10-20 min to obtain a reaction system; formic acid and 60-70 wt% hydrogen peroxide are continuously added to the reaction system, and the reaction is continuously carried out at 40-50 DEG C for 6-10 h, and then the reaction is stopped to obtain an epoxidized natural latex solution; B2, the epoxidized natural latex solution is added to anhydrous ethanol to cause it to be demulsified and flocculated to obtain a rubber block; the rubber block is washed with NaOH solution and deionized water in sequence, and then dried to constant weight to obtain the prepared epoxidized rubber.

[0008] Further, in step B1, the amount ratio of the natural latex solution, deionized water, surfactant, formic acid and hydrogen peroxide is 150-250 mL:100 mL:3-5 mL:5-10 mL:5-10 mL; in step B2, the mass ratio of the epoxidized natural latex solution and anhydrous ethanol is 1:2-3.

[0009] Further, the preparation method of the copolymer comprises the following steps: A1, the isophthalic acid anhydride and 2-ethylhexanol are added to a vacuum reaction kettle, heated to 200-210 DEG C, and then titanium tetraisobutoxide is added and mixed; the reaction is continuously carried out at this temperature for 3.5-5.5 h, and the esterification reaction is considered to be completed to obtain an intermediate; A2, the ethylenediamine is added dropwise to the intermediate, and after the addition is completed, the reaction is carried out at 0-5 DEG C for 20-30 min, and then filtered, and the solid is collected, washed with water and dried to obtain the prepared copolymer.

[0010] The isophthalic acid anhydride and 2-ethylhexanol are esterified to obtain an intermediate. The intermediate and the ethylenediamine are continuously reacted to finally prepare the copolymer.

[0011] Further, in step A1, the amount ratio of the isophthalic acid anhydride, 2-ethylhexanol and titanium tetraisobutoxide is 20-40 g:20-40 mL:1-3 g.

[0012] Further, the temperature of the internal mixer is 200-210 DEG C, and the mixing time is 3-5 min.

[0013] As another aspect of the present application, a polystyrene compatibilizer is prepared by the preparation method of the polystyrene compatibilizer.

[0014] The present application has the following advantages: 1. The polystyrene compatibilizer prepared by this invention is mainly used in composite materials of polystyrene and ACS resin. The polystyrene compatibilizer prepared by this invention has a polystyrene structure and acrylonitrile-styrene-chlorinated polyethylene structural units; therefore, the above-mentioned polystyrene compatibilizer has good compatibility with both polystyrene and ACS resin. After activating the natural latex solution with a surfactant, formic acid and hydrogen peroxide are added, followed by acidification and epoxidation reactions to prepare an epoxidized natural latex solution. The epoxidized natural latex solution undergoes a series of processing operations to form solid epoxidized rubber. The solid epoxidized rubber, as part of the polystyrene compatibilizer, plays a toughening role. Furthermore, the above-mentioned polystyrene compatibilizer has an epoxy structure, which can capture hydrogen chloride gas.

[0015] 2. ACS resin is a graft copolymer formed by grafting acrylonitrile and styrene onto the main chain of chlorinated polyethylene. The introduction of chlorine atoms enhances the flame retardancy of ACS resin. Replacing butadiene with chlorinated polyethylene, which has a double bond structure, in ACS resin further enhances its weather resistance. Esterification with trimellitic anhydride and 2-ethylhexanol, by controlling the amount of trimellitic anhydride, allows excess anhydride groups to continue reacting with ethylenediamine, thus preparing the copolymer. Blending and melting the above copolymer with other components of the compatibilizer improves mechanical strength and toughens the resin. Furthermore, during the mixing process, epoxidized rubber and the copolymer can chemically react to act as an intermediate bridge connecting polystyrene and ACS resin. Detailed Implementation

Example 1

[0017]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a copolymer for a polystyrene compatibilizer, comprising the following steps: A1. Select a 500mL laboratory vacuum reactor. Connect the vacuum reactor to a thermometer, stirrer, condenser, and alcohol-water separator. Add 20g of trimellitic anhydride and 20mL of 2-ethylhexanol to the vacuum reactor and mix well. Heat the vacuum reactor to 200℃. Then add 1g of tetraisobutyl titanate to the vacuum reactor and mix well. React at this temperature for 3.5h, which is considered the end of the esterification reaction, and the intermediate is obtained.

[0018] A2. Select a 250mL laboratory three-necked flask, add 20g of the intermediate, and then add 10mL of 28 dropwise to the flask. After the addition is complete, maintain the temperature of the three-necked flask at 0℃ using a water bath and react at this temperature for 20min. Then filter and collect the solid. Wash the solid with water and dry it to obtain the prepared copolymer. Example 2

[0019]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a copolymer for a polystyrene compatibilizer, comprising the following steps: A1. Select a 500mL laboratory vacuum reactor. Connect the vacuum reactor to a thermometer, stirrer, condenser, and alcohol-water separator. Add 30g of trimellitic anhydride and 30mL of 2-ethylhexanol to the vacuum reactor and mix well. Heat the vacuum reactor to 2050℃. Then add 2g of tetraisobutyl titanate and mix well. React at this temperature for 4.5h, which is considered the end of the esterification reaction, and the intermediate is obtained.

[0020] A2. Select a 250mL laboratory three-necked flask, add 30g of the intermediate, and then add 12mL of ethylenediamine dropwise to the flask. After the addition is complete, maintain the temperature of the three-necked flask in a water bath at 3℃ and react at this temperature for 22min. Then filter and collect the solid. Wash the solid with water and dry it to obtain the prepared copolymer. Example 3

[0021]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a copolymer for a polystyrene compatibilizer, comprising the following steps: A1. Select a 500mL laboratory vacuum reactor. Connect the vacuum reactor to a thermometer, stirrer, condenser, and alcohol-water separator. Add 40g of trimellitic anhydride and 40mL of 2-ethylhexanol to the vacuum reactor and mix well. Heat the vacuum reactor to 210℃, then add 3g of tetraisobutyl titanate and mix well. React at this temperature for 5.5h, which is considered the end of the esterification reaction, and the intermediate is obtained.

[0022] A2. Select a 250mL laboratory three-necked flask, add 40g of the intermediate, and then add 15mL of ethylenediamine dropwise to the flask. After the addition is complete, maintain the temperature of the three-necked flask in a water bath at 5℃ and react for 30min. Then filter and collect the solid. Wash the solid with water and dry it to obtain the prepared copolymer. Example 4

[0023] This embodiment provides a method for preparing epoxidized rubber for polystyrene compatibilizers, including the following steps: B1. Select a 500mL glass reactor. Add 150mL of natural latex solution to the reactor, then add 100mL of deionized water to dilute the natural latex solution. Add 3mL of surfactant to obtain a mixture. Transfer the glass reactor to a water bath and stir at 50℃ for 10 minutes to obtain the reaction system. Continue to add 5mL of formic acid and 5mL of 60wt% hydrogen peroxide to the glass reactor, and continue the reaction at 40℃ for 6 hours. Then stop the reaction to obtain an epoxidized natural latex solution.

[0024] B2. The epoxidized natural latex solution was added to anhydrous ethanol at a mass ratio of 1:2 to cause demulsification and flocculation, resulting in a rubber block. The rubber block was then washed sequentially with a 10wt% NaOH solution and deionized water, and then transferred to an oven at 60℃ to dry until constant weight, yielding the prepared epoxidized rubber. Example 5

[0025] This embodiment provides a method for preparing epoxidized rubber for polystyrene compatibilizers, including the following steps: B1. Select a 500mL glass reactor. Add 200mL of natural latex solution to the reactor, then add 100mL of deionized water to dilute the natural latex solution. Next, add 4mL of surfactant to obtain a mixture. Transfer the glass reactor to a water bath and stir at 55℃ for 15 minutes to obtain the reaction system. Continue adding 6mL of formic acid and 8mL of 65wt% hydrogen peroxide to the glass reactor, and continue the reaction at 45℃ for 8 hours. Then stop the reaction to obtain an epoxidized natural latex solution.

[0026] B2. The epoxidized natural latex solution was added to anhydrous ethanol at a mass ratio of 1:2 to cause demulsification and flocculation, resulting in a rubber block. The rubber block was then washed sequentially with a 12wt% NaOH solution and deionized water, and then transferred to an oven at 66℃ to dry until constant weight, yielding the prepared epoxidized rubber. Example 6

[0027] This embodiment provides a method for preparing epoxidized rubber for polystyrene compatibilizers, including the following steps: B1. Select a 500mL glass reactor. Add 250mL of natural latex solution to the reactor, then add 100mL of deionized water to dilute the natural latex solution. Next, add 5mL of surfactant to obtain a mixture. Transfer the glass reactor to a water bath and stir at 60℃ for 20 minutes to obtain the reaction system. Continue adding 10mL of formic acid and 10mL of 70wt% hydrogen peroxide to the glass reactor, and continue the reaction at 50℃ for 10 hours. Then stop the reaction to obtain an epoxidized natural latex solution.

[0028] B2. The epoxidized natural latex solution was added to anhydrous ethanol at a mass ratio of 1:2 to cause demulsification and flocculation, resulting in a rubber block. The rubber block was then washed sequentially with a 15wt% NaOH solution and deionized water, and then transferred to an oven at 70℃ to dry until constant weight, yielding the prepared epoxidized rubber. Example 7

[0029]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a polystyrene compatibilizer, including the following steps: According to the weight parts, 5 parts of polystyrene, 5 parts of ACS resin, 10 parts of the epoxidized rubber prepared in Example 4, and 70 parts of the copolymer prepared in Example 1 were mixed and added to a mixer and mixed at 200°C for 3 minutes to obtain the polystyrene compatibilizer. Example 8

[0030]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a polystyrene compatibilizer, including the following steps: According to the weight parts, 8 parts of polystyrene, 8 parts of ACS resin, 15 parts of the epoxidized rubber prepared in Example 5, and 75 parts of the copolymer prepared in Example 2 were mixed and added to a mixer and mixed at 205°C for 5 minutes to obtain the polystyrene compatibilizer. Example 9

[0031]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a polystyrene compatibilizer, including the following steps: According to the weight parts, 10 parts of polystyrene, 10 parts of ACS resin, 20 parts of epoxidized rubber prepared in Example 6, and 80 parts of copolymer prepared in Example 3 were mixed and added to a mixer and mixed at 210°C for 5 minutes to obtain the polystyrene compatibilizer. Example 10

[0032]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a polystyrene / ACS resin alloy, including the following steps: By weight, 40 parts of polystyrene, 40 parts of ACS resin and 5 parts of the polystyrene compatibilizer prepared in Example 7 were added to a twin-screw extruder for melt extrusion. The melt extrusion temperature was 200°C and the melt extrusion time was 3 minutes to obtain the product polystyrene / ACS resin alloy. Example 11

[0033]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a polystyrene / ACS resin alloy, including the following steps: By weight, 45 parts of polystyrene, 45 parts of ACS resin and 8 parts of the polystyrene compatibilizer prepared in Example 8 were added to a twin-screw extruder for melt extrusion. The melt extrusion temperature was 205°C and the melt extrusion time was 4 min, resulting in a polystyrene / ACS resin alloy. Example 12

[0034] This embodiment provides a method for preparing a polystyrene / ACS resin alloy, including the following steps: By weight, 50 parts of polystyrene, 50 parts of ACS resin and 10 parts of the polystyrene compatibilizer prepared in Example 9 were added to a twin-screw extruder for melt extrusion. The melt extrusion temperature was 210°C and the melt extrusion time was 5 min to obtain the product polystyrene / ACS resin alloy. Comparative Example 1

[0035] Compared to Example 9, step A2 is omitted, and the prepared copolymer is replaced with an equivalent mass of intermediate. Comparative Example 2

[0036] Compared to Example 9, the preparation of epoxidized rubber is carried out by replacing the same mass of rubber solids, specifically including the following steps: Natural latex was added to anhydrous ethanol at a mass ratio of 1:2 to cause demulsification and flocculation, resulting in a rubber block. The rubber block was then washed successively with 10wt% NaOH solution and deionized water, and then transferred to an oven at 70℃ to dry until constant weight, which is the prepared rubber solid. Comparative Example 3

[0037] Compared to Example 9, 20 parts by weight of polystyrene were used instead of 10 parts of polystyrene and 10 parts of ACS resin.

[0038] Performance testing: 1. In accordance with GB / T1040-2006, the polystyrene / ACS resin alloys prepared in Examples 10-12 were sequentially prepared into 150mm×10mm×4mm specimens with a stretching rate of 5mm / min.

[0039] 2. In accordance with GB / T1043.1-2008, the polystyrene / ACS resin alloys prepared in Examples 10-12 were sequentially prepared into 80mm×10mm×4mm specimens with type A notches. The notched impact strength of these specimens was then measured.

[0040] 3. The limiting oxygen index values ​​of the polystyrene / ACS resin alloys prepared in Examples 10-12 were tested sequentially using the limiting oxygen index method.

[0041] 4. The thermal stability of the polystyrene / ACS resin alloys prepared in Examples 10-12 was tested sequentially using a thermogravimetric analyzer. 5 mg of each polystyrene / ACS resin alloy prepared in Examples 10-12 was measured, and the maximum thermal decomposition temperature was measured at a heating rate of 10 °C / min. Specific test results are shown in Table 1.

[0042] Table 1. Sample Performance Test Data

[0043] Data Analysis: According to the data in Table 1, the polystyrene / ACS resin alloys prepared in Examples 10-12 of this invention exhibit excellent mechanical properties, particularly high tensile strength and notched impact strength. In Comparative Example 1, an intermediate was used instead of the prepared copolymer; the copolymer has stronger polarity, and the prepared compatibilizer has better compatibility with the polystyrene / ACS resin alloy. Therefore, the tensile strength and notched impact strength of the polystyrene / ACS resin alloy prepared in Comparative Example 1 deteriorated. In Comparative Example 2, solid rubber was used instead of the prepared epoxidized rubber. The epoxidized rubber can chemically crosslink with the ACS resin and copolymer during the mixing process; therefore, the tensile strength and notched impact strength of the polystyrene compatibilizer prepared in Comparative Example 2 decreased.

[0044] The polystyrene / ACS resin alloys prepared in Examples 10-12 of this invention exhibit both excellent flame retardancy and weather resistance. However, in Comparative Example 3, polystyrene and ACS resin were substituted with equal masses; the addition of ACS resin can further improve the flame retardancy and weather resistance of the prepared polystyrene / ACS resin alloys.
